The KLOE electromagnetic calorimeter

Nuclear Instruments and Methods in Physics Research Section A: Accelerators, Spectrometers, Detectors and Associated Equipment, 2002
The KLOE detector was designed primarily for the study of CP violation in neutral kaon decays at DAPHNE, the Frascati phi-factory. The detector consists of a tracker and an electromagnetic calorimeter. A lead-scintillating-fiber sampling calorimeter satisfies best the requirements of the experiment, providing adequate energy resolution and superior ...

Calorimeters

2021
In nuclear and particle physics, calorimeters are used to measure the energy and other properties of charged and in particular also neutral particles. They have a central role in accelerator-based and other experiments. A rich variety of different detector designs are used to cover a wide range of energies, from the eV range to TeV and beyond.

Calorimeters

2020
Abstract The determination of the energy of particles is called ‘calorimetry’ and the corresponding detectors are called calorimeters. The particle energy is deposited in a calorimeter through inelastic reactions leading to the formation of particle showers.
